How they compare
Bolivia currently reports 65.23 against 64 in Afghanistan, a difference of 1.23.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 65 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Bolivia ahead.
Afghanistan ranks 160th and Bolivia ranks 157th of 215 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Afghanistan averaged higher in 1 and Bolivia in 6.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Afghanistan | Bolivia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 20.4 | 34.33 | 13.93 | Bolivia |
| 1970s | 25.16 | 40.29 | 15.13 | Bolivia |
| 1980s | 18.57 | 46.79 | 28.22 | Bolivia |
| 1990s | 37.87 | 53.8 | 15.93 | Bolivia |
| 2000s | 50.03 | 58.97 | 8.94 | Bolivia |
| 2010s | 55.48 | 63.13 | 7.66 | Bolivia |
| 2020s | 57.56 | 56.73 | 0.8326 | Afghanistan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
